Understanding the Core of Spin Simulation: From Classic RNGs to Modern Virtual Wheels

Traditional casino games, like roulette, have long depended on physical randomness—physical wheels, physical balls. However, with the move to digital platforms, this physicality is replaced by complex algorithms known as RNGs. These algorithms generate unpredictable sequences of numbers, which are then translated into game outcomes.

Modern virtual roulette implementations often incorporate advanced spin simulation technologies that emulate the physics of spinning wheels, including variables like inertia, friction, and momentum. These enhancements provide a more authentic player experience while maintaining fairness through rigorous testing and compliance standards.

The Critical Role of Accreditation and Transparency

Regulatory bodies such as the Malta Gaming Authority (MGA), the UK Gambling Commission, and Gibraltar Regulatory Authority impose strict standards on RNG certification and auditability. Internally, leading operators employ independent auditors to validate their RNGs and simulation processes periodically.
